Shropshire hotel hosts a right royal occasion on April 29th

Pictured above: Trevor and Caroline

 

Their names may not be William and Catherine, but Caroline and Trevor will nevertheless still be treated like royalty by management and staff at Hadley Park House Hotel, in Telford, when they tie the knot on Friday, April 29th.

The Shropshire hotel had originally made the offer to allow anyone named William and Catherine to hold their wedding here for free on April 29th.

No-one stepped forward, however, apart from Caroline Chadwick who, while admitting her name was not Catherine, asked the hotel if she and her very own Prince Charming Trevor Beddow might be allowed to book their reception if there were no takers for the hotel's special offer.

So while most eyes will be on events taking place a couple of hundred miles away on April 29th at Westminster Abbey, all eyes in Hadley Park House Hotel will be trained on the function suite where Caroline and Trevor will be celebrating their day to remember.

Trevor, a National Sales manager for FP McCann and a well-known figure in local football and cricket circles, originates from Tibberton; while Newport born-and-bred Caroline works for the local Police Authority.

They have been a couple for 18 years and, as Caroline laughingly puts it "have been getting married for the last seven years, at least!". They also have three children: Joe (17), who will be the Best Man, and twin daughters Blayney & Emma (13), who will be Bridesmaids.

"Our original offer to host any couple called William and Catherine for free was made slightly tongue-in-cheek," says Hadley Park House Hotel's owner and manager, Mr Mark Lewis. "And while we would most certainly have honoured that offer, no-one came along to claim the 'prize'. But we are absolutely delighted that our 'Regal Package' will now be enjoyed to the full by Caroline and Trevor, and their guests".

Caroline, meanwhile, admits that friends and family have been waiting for this event for years.

She adds: "Being a Royalist, it has been made extra special by sharing this special day with HRH Prince William and Kate Middleton and I hope them as much happiness and Joy as we will have.

"My birthday is on April 28th, so we wanted to book around that date

"Mark and his team have been extremely helpful with the promise of making our day very wonderful and I am sure he will leave us with a feeling of Royalty. 

"We have linked our day with a little bit of the Royal theme, with our tables being named after the Royal residences, and of course we are on Buckingham!

"I will be spending the morning at Hadley Park House Hotel, watching the Royal Wedding in London on the TV with my sister Glenda, our daughters and my hairdresser Zena while Mark & his team prepare my special day and provide us with bacon sandwiches and a glass of champagne to toast the Royal couple."

The only thing that will be missing are the mugs and tea towels with Caroline and Trevor's names and photographs on them!
